Originating in India, the name Naman is a spiritually rich and meaningful name for boys, deeply rooted in the values of humility and devotion.
-
Derived from the Sanskrit root “Nam,” the word Naman means salutation, bowing, or respectful offering — making it a powerful symbol of reverence, surrender, and spiritual humility.
